Civil Engineer – Clean Energy Project


Location: North Wales


NES Fircroft is partnering with a construction industry leader on their energy transition journey, supporting the development of a clean energy project in Wales.

The client is seeking a Civil Engineer to join the project on a contract basis, working full-time on site from Monday to Friday. In return, candidates will receive competitive day rates and the opportunity to work on a flagship project contributing to the UK's move towards cleaner energy.

Role Overview

As a Civil Engineer in the clean energy division, you will be involved in designing, developing, and executing infrastructure supporting carbon capture and storage systems. Collaboration with multidisciplinary teams will be essential to ensure the safe, efficient, and sustainable delivery of projects.

Key Responsibilities
  • Design and supervise construction of civil infrastructure for clean energy facilities, including foundations, access roads, and pipeline corridors.
  • Conduct geotechnical and structural assessments for CO₂ capture and storage sites.
  • Assist with permitting and regulatory compliance, including environmental impact assessments.
  • Coordinate with internal engineering teams and external contractors to meet project milestones.
  • Develop and review technical drawings, specifications, and construction documents.
  • Monitor construction activities to ensure compliance with design, safety, and quality standards.
  • Contribute to innovation in sustainable construction practices and materials.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s or master’s degree in civil engineering.
  • Proficiency in civil design software (e.g., AutoCAD Civil 3D, STAAD.Pro).
  • Strong understanding of geotechnical, structural, and environmental considerations in large-scale projects.
  • Excellent communication and project coordination skills.
  • Qualified Civil Engineer with a minimum of 10–15 years of project experience.
  • Experience reviewing design drawings during detailed design phases and conducting site inspections.
  • Experience in Oil & Gas, Petrochemical, or Energy projects.
  • Based at Padeswood site with ability to travel within the UK.
